How We Handle Basement Water Removal in Justin, TX
When you call us for Basement Water Removal, you can expect a comprehensive and efficient process that’s designed to get your property back to normal as quickly as possible. Here’s a step-by-step look at what you can expect:
Step 1: Initial Assessment and Inspection
We’ll send a team of experts to your property to assess the damage and find out the best course of action. Our technicians will use specialized equipment to detect any hidden moisture or damage, and we’ll provide you with a clear and concise report outlining the work that needs to be done.
Step 2: Water Extraction and Removal
Our team will use industrial-grade pumps and vacuums to extract the water from your basement and surrounding areas. We’ll also use specialized equipment to dry out the affected areas and prevent further damage.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Once the water has been removed, we’ll use specialized equipment to dry out the affected areas and prevent further moisture buildup. Our team will also use dehumidifiers to remove excess moisture from the air and speed up the drying process.
Step 4: Sanitizing and Disinfecting
Our team will use specialized cleaning solutions to sanitize and disinfect the affected areas, removing any bacteria, mold, or mildew that may have grown as a result of the water damage.
Step 5: Reconstruction and Repair
Once the affected areas have been dried and sanitized, our team will work with you to repair and reconstruct any damaged walls, floors, or ceilings. We’ll use high-quality materials and workmanship to ensure that your property is restored to its original condition.

Basement Water Removal Cost in Justin, TX
The cost of Basement Water Removal in Justin, TX can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ction and Removal | $500 – $2,500 | The size of the affected area and the amount of water present. |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| The size of the affected area and the level of moisture present. |
| Sanitizing and Disinfecting | $500 – $2,000 | The size of the affected area and the level of contamination present. |
| Reconstruction and Repair | $2,000 – $10,000 | The extent of the damage and the materials needed for repair. |
| Professional Inspection and Assessment | $200 – $1,000 | The size of the affected area and the level of complexity involved. |
| More Services (e.g. Mold remediation, odor removal) | $500 – $5,000 | The level of contamination or damage present. |
Keep in mind that these are estimated price ranges, and the actual cost of Basement Water Removal in Justin, TX may vary depending on your specific situation. We offer free estimates and on-site assessments to give you a more accurate quote for your project.
